Marcia and I go bird banding… (VA)


At last night’s social a guest described the process of bird banding, and the large scale banding project taking place the next morning with the help of many volunteers.

Since the weather was good and we had the time and suspected Dee would be annoyed if we didn’t do it, Marcia and I set out about 8:15 AM to see the bird banding process. We walked to the approximate location and began following some temporary signs marked with directional arrows. The signs continued longer than we expected, with no banders in sight; then a sign appeared marked “5K” and a little latter another “5K” sign. We spotted a couple of long net fences and some birders and learned we had been following the path of a marathon held the previous weekend.

 Unfortunately, in the little time we had left, no birds were caught for banding, an anticlimax for our early morning efforts. But it was a short walk back to our camp.
